Are you confusing things -- the Microsoft Malicious Software Removal 
Tool (shipped monthly with the other Patch Tuesday "gifts") with 
Microsoft AntiSpyware (formerly Giant AS) -- or are you just making a 
general non-sequiter (confusing the traditional use of "malware" with 
the rather butchered, "all-inclusive except for the things it would be 
beneficial for us to not include" usage of it some of the Johnny-cum-
lately "anti-spyware" vendors seem to have adopted, _then_ muddling up 
what that has to do with the purposes and intent of the Microsoft 
Malicious Software Removal Tool)?
